Hit two of my favorite old haunts Saturday afternoon after work(actually got off at 3!) Was on water by 4:30'ish. Fished till dark. Found some sandies, crappie, and largemouths. First stop, Frazier Dam. only 3 keeper sandies, 3 or 4 throwbacks, and one brief battle with a rather large hybrid striper. Then on to Helmet Lake. 6 bass(4 of them dinks) and 3 really nice crappie. Frazier dam, with my buddy and home depot customer Carlos Elm fork/Frazier dam sandies Helmet Lake crappie Carlos with the big crappie of the day: Mixed bag Helmet/Frazier crappie, bass, sandies Elm Fork White ready to spawn: Gonna get real good, real soon! Elm Fork Sandies and lost hybrid on 2 inch white curly tail grubs, on 1/8th oz UNPAINTED jig heads. Blacks and crappie from Helmet on Blue Fox rooster tail knockoffs. Went back on President's Day and in less than one hour of jig/bobbering, got these keepers: Gave em a break on Tuesday, stopped by Wednesday for about 45 minutes on way to evening job, and got these, plus 3 throwbacks, also jig/bobbering: Then Thursday stopped by on way to evening job, with a TFF'er bud, and we only caught two, one of them an absolute monster crappie. I am not posting pic of that one because my buddy took the pic and he'll post it if he wants to. His was at least 13 inches and mine was considerably larger and longer. All fish caught monday-through thursday came from Helmet Lake. Rudy

Helmet Lake, Monday afternoon, between 5-6. Jig/bobber, jig 14-18 inches under bobber, in roughly 1-4 ft of water. To give you persepective, the smaller fish measured 11 inches. 2 came it at 12, and the biggest one at 13 inches. No females yet, just big males. Haven't caught a throwback yet. Slowly but surely building a stash of fillets for lent. Rudy

Added a Familiar spot, so now its the Trifecta! Bachman yesterday afternoon, the rip rap at the foot of the Love Field Runways. LMB in the 4 lb range on a Yellow/white rooster tail. No pic because phone/cam in car and too lazy to go back and get it. Frazier dam: As is usually the norm with river fishing and tail race fishing in particular, there is a virtual smorgasbord of fish to be caught. To wit: 15 inch egg laden sandie!: A hefty freshwater drum, or as my country folk friends( I am originally from Waxahachie, ya know! A Gaspergou! How about a LARGE Gizzard Shad: Chartreuse, and White 3 inch Curly Tail Grubs, 8th oz. UNPAINTED jig heads On to Helmet: Back to back casts, identical twins, hugging shoreline, no more than two ft from shore in about 2 ft of water. Red/chartreuse hollow body plastic jig, 14 inches under a bobber on a 16th. oz UNPAINTED jig head: Finally, what I went to Helmet for, first female of the season for me, and rather egg laden. 13.5 Incher. Same spot as where I caught the bass, same rig: Water level at Frazier dropping as i fished it. Rocks near shore that were about 10 inches below the surface had the tops sticking out when i left. The water line along the concrete wall of the dam was perceptibly slanting downward. Still had a great time, and fishing was slow, but no small fish caught! Rudy
